Women’s Golf Puts Together Exceptional Two Days to Win Stonehill Invitational

RESULTS

DORSET FIELD, Vt. – Led by all-tournament team performances from Jacquelyn Stiles, Yiting Pan and Prakruthi Sastry, the Merrimack College women's golf team dominated the field the past two days at the Stonehill Invitational at Dorset Field Club and claimed a 52-shot team victory.  

The Warriors jumped out to a 32-shot lead in the opening round Sunday, thanks to a dazzling +2 round of 72 from Stiles that put her alone in second place in the tournament. She had six birdies during the round, including back-to-back ones to start the day and four in her first seven holes. Pan was just two shots off Stiles' pace Sunday thanks to a 74 that included a final 11 holes where she played to one under par.

Stonehill Invite Team Win PicSastry showed tons of resiliency Monday to climb into the individual top-5. After an opening round 79, she fought through wet conditions in the second day to card an 80, which bumped her up a couple spots into fifth place to claim the all-tournament team honor.

Merrimack had a final day total of 313 to finish at 614. At a final team mark of +54, the Warriors nearly defeated second place Assumption (+106) by double the amount they were over par.

How It Happened
  • Alexandra Tomasso also fought through the rain Monday for a solid finish. She put up matching cards of 81 during the tournament to jump up five spots on the leaderboard Monday to narrowly miss out on a top-5 slot.
  • Ava Minisolo put together her best collegiate round Sunday with a 76 that included a birdie and 11 pars. She ended in a tie for eighth overall after an 87 to close the tournament.
  • Charlotte Cute played as an individual and shined. She had rounds of 80 and 83 to finish in a tie with Minisolo for eighth.
  • Also counted as an individual, Caitlin White ended in a tie for 26th overall. She did have the lone eagle of the tournament for the Warriors when she drove the green on the 303-yard ninth hole, then made her putt for a two.
